Output d3013b1783105c75f306855ee76ac4951db0a17f36742239c63408d6ec4247b4:7

value
13117216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e794c340f889b957a6502b2f304da45a6eed3826 OP_EQUAL
address
MV1eXxUgPFRkC7XGeBTqDfswGTa78VbJVK
transaction
d3013b1783105c75f306855ee76ac4951db0a17f36742239c63408d6ec4247b4
spent
true